9 Lade Fort Crescent appears in the HM Land Registry record 4 times, first in Nov 1997 and most recently in Aug 2018. Every figure below is the price actually paid on completion.
| Sold | Price paid | In today's money | Type | Tenure |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 28 Nov 1997 | £42,500 | £90,113 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
| 23 Jun 2005 | £155,000 | £282,364 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
| 1 Aug 2008 | £184,000 | £308,857 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
| 15 Aug 2018 | £230,000 | £306,522 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
Between 1997 and 2018 the recorded price moved from £42,500 to £230,000 — +8.4% a year in cash, and +6.0% a year once inflation is removed. In 2026 money the earlier sale is worth £90,113.
To have held its value since that sale, this address would need to fetch £306,522 today. Anything less is a loss in real terms, however the cash price has moved. It is the number no listing shows.
